Playback
GRIT Monitor allows you to view information from a previous GRIT Monitor session that has been stored to a file.
GRIT Monitor sessions are saved to a file using the Timeline bar. See Timeline Bar for information about saving a GRIT Monitor session to a file.
A Playback session is opened from the Devices window. To open a Playback file:
-
From the Devices window, click the Open File button.
The New Playback dialog box appears.
-
Click the Browse button.
The Open File dialog box appears.
-
Navigate to the folder that contains the playback file and click the playback file to open.
The playback file selected must have been created by GRIT Monitor. GRIT Monitor does not open play back files created by Manage.
-
Click the Open button.
The New Playback dialog box appears with the name of the file in the Select File box.
-
Click the Start Playback button.
The GRIT Monitor Dashboard appears and the information from the saved GRIT Monitor session starts to play.
Playback Controls
The controls for viewing a GRIT Monitor session are on the Timeline bar.
Viewing the Log File
The information in the GRIT Monitor session file starts playing when the file is opened.
- The Summary bar shows the status information at the current point in the session file.
- The Dashboard tiles show signal information at the current point in the session file
- The progress bar shows the current point in the file.
- The Date/Time field shows the time the information at the current point in the session file was collected.
To pause playback, click the pause button)
To restart playback, click the play button)
To move back 30 seconds in the playback, click the repeat button)
To replay a playback file, click the replay button)
The speed at which the file is played back can be changed. To change the playback speed, click the Speed drop menu and select a playback rate.
Events in the Log File
If an event occurred on the receiver while the Playback session was being collected, the event will be shown on the progress bar. Errors are shown as red dots and warnings are shown as amber dots.
To view more information about an event, click on the event in the progress bar. A dialog box appears providing the event message and the time the event occurred.
Events on the progress bar can be shown or hidden. To show the events, set the Show Events option to on)

Save a Snippet
A snippet is a portion of the log file that is extracted and saved to a separate file. To save a snippet:
-
Click the Create Snippet button.
The snippet selection tool appears on the progress bar.
The amber box indicates the portion of the log file that will be saved.
-
Use the handles at the end of the snippet tool to adjust how much of the file will be included in the snippet.
-
Click the Save Snippet button.
The Save Snippet dialog box appears.
-
Navigate to the folder in which the snippet will be saved.
-
Enter a name for the snippet file in the File name box.
-
Click the Save button.
-
To save the file and view the newly created snippet in Playback, click the Yes button. The New Playback dialog box appears. Click the Start Playback button.
To save the file only, click the No button.
